
Onson
16.02.2018
14:23:58
Ребят собираю команду для крупного проекта, пишите расскажу! Никаких вложений и навыков не нужно, жду всех?

Александр
16.02.2018
14:25:13
я как понял с вашей стороны тоже никаких вложений? ?

Onson
16.02.2018
14:25:53
нет
С нашей большие вложения

Google

Onson
16.02.2018
14:26:06
Сайт например
Хост, домены
сервер
и тд

Andrey
16.02.2018
14:26:30
?

Aleksandr
16.02.2018
14:26:43
хороший маркетинг у вас. "есть тема, купим сервер, пишите"

Arch
16.02.2018
14:26:44

John
16.02.2018
14:29:09

Michael
16.02.2018
14:29:12

Arch
16.02.2018
14:29:22
Надеюсь что "закладки" делать не надо))))

Alexander
16.02.2018
14:29:31

Arch
16.02.2018
14:30:12

Google

Michael
16.02.2018
14:30:41
спека или бизнес план есть?

Arch
16.02.2018
14:31:08
У меня кстати сервак есть, могу поделиться, если тема реал стоящая, могу продать сервак. По чем возьмете?

Александр
16.02.2018
14:32:45
Хост, домены
большой проект, это часов на 500? по 20 баксов по минимуму - 10 000$ просто так "вложить" ?

Alexander
16.02.2018
14:33:02
Да все, пропали... уже на старте поиска такое меркантильное отношение... тфу... )))))

Александр
16.02.2018
14:33:20
где запись в очередь на реализацию?
я думаю конечно первые места платные, а так в самый конец что бы не встать. У проекта целый сервер есть

Kirill
16.02.2018
14:34:04
Со мной недавно консультировались на тему Как прикрутить блокчейн к агрегатору спортивных кружков и спортивных секций (с) ?♂️

Andrey
16.02.2018
14:34:15
Кстати о работе. Шабашка нужна кому нибудь? Нам надо сервер техподдержки навелосипедить. Нужны знания го, постгри, штмл, яваскрипт. Основа сервера уже написана. Нужно продолжить и закончить. Стурктура базы уже есть пустая база тоже. База состоит из одной таблицы. Один запрос клиента втехподдержку одна запись в таблице базы. К каждому запросу доллжно быть обсуждение. Штмл формируется из темлэйтов. Мы хотим отдать полуфабрикаты и получить готовую прогу. Это вкратце.
Вообще на будущее ищем толкового фрилансера, чтобы вспомогательные работы скидывать.

Arch
16.02.2018
14:35:19

Andrey
16.02.2018
14:35:26
Конечно же не всё так просто, и с мелочами прийдется повозиться

Alexander
16.02.2018
14:36:37

Andrey
16.02.2018
14:37:18

Kirill
16.02.2018
14:37:47

Arch
16.02.2018
14:37:57
А это идея на супер мега проект

Alexander
16.02.2018
14:38:25

Arch
16.02.2018
14:38:39
Коенчно и попробуй потом сказать, что тикета не было

Александр
16.02.2018
14:38:40
я лучше придумал
блокчейн хранилище для блокчейн проектов

Arch
16.02.2018
14:38:57

Google

The
16.02.2018
14:39:15
Можно как-то в бинарник упаковать файл с шаблоном и css стилем? Хочу просто бинарник человеку отдать и чтобы автоматически там были стили и JS.

Alexander
16.02.2018
14:39:31

Александр
16.02.2018
14:39:48
дарю! запустите мне 10% ?

Alexander
16.02.2018
14:39:53

The
16.02.2018
14:40:12

Andrey
16.02.2018
14:40:18

Alexander
16.02.2018
14:41:10

The
16.02.2018
14:41:31
А прямо при билде вычитать из файла и положить в какой-то []byte можно?

Alexander
16.02.2018
14:41:58
но перед ним как отдельной командой
cli накидать можно)

Alexander
16.02.2018
14:43:46
но можно просто на внешке где-то разместить, и в темп скачивать при запуске

Arch
16.02.2018
14:44:26
но перед ним как отдельной командой
Башем создаешь файл xxx.go пространство мэин указываешь и объявляешь константы в них считываешь всю статику. Из проекта юзаешь константы. Компиляция -> Профит

Alexander
16.02.2018
14:44:51

Arch
16.02.2018
14:45:30
только не забывай всю статику поместить в `` такие кавычки
обычные не прокатят, ну или там все переносы строк надо убивать и сериализовать данные например через url.serialize или encode, но суть такова

Roman
16.02.2018
14:47:32
Кстати можно как-то предотвратить мутации slice'а который библиотека передаёт её пользователю? один словом immutable slice?
знаю только что immutable slices/maps в Go пока-что только на стадии proposal'а для Go 2.x
но никак не достичь подобного без for/copy копирования?

Google

Alexander
16.02.2018
14:49:32

Roman
16.02.2018
14:50:17
а зачем? там внутри ссылками?
речь о библиотеке сервера, который предоставляет доступ к списку активных клиентов, нежелательно чтоб пользователь его мутировал ибо это приведёт к undefined behavior, а сделать такую ошибку довольно легко

Alexander
16.02.2018
14:50:58

Roman
16.02.2018
14:51:18

Alexander
16.02.2018
14:51:39
[]int
или со структурами?

Roman
16.02.2018
14:52:03

Admin
ERROR: S client not available

Roman
16.02.2018
14:52:21
но это абсолютно не имеет смысла

Alexander
16.02.2018
14:52:22
сериализуй в байты
json
а там обратно

Roman
16.02.2018
14:52:36

Michael
16.02.2018
14:53:01

Roman
16.02.2018
14:53:32
есть встроенная copy() которая скопирует мне слайс в другой слайс by value, а ты предлагаешь ещё и непонятно зачем сериализировать тратить тем самым лишний CPU/mem
но без копирования вообще никак пока в Go?
в C++ я бы передал как const и все дела, immutable reference

Daniel
16.02.2018
14:55:30

Arch
16.02.2018
14:55:38

Roman
16.02.2018
14:55:52

Google

Alexander
16.02.2018
14:56:25
вот ответ на твой вопрос
если будешь передавать как []*Client, тогда возможны изменения

Arch
16.02.2018
14:57:15
Ну создаешь структуру, в ней делаешь поле Lock Bool и во время работы проверяешь этот самый лок, если Lock, то изменение запрещено

Alexander
16.02.2018
14:57:18
главное не передавать внутренний массив данных, а формировать новый

Roman
16.02.2018
14:58:40
а не reference на существующий

Alexander
16.02.2018
14:59:03
reference ключевое слово

Daniel
16.02.2018
14:59:36

Roman
16.02.2018
15:00:22
я же сказал, БЕЗ копирования

Alexander
16.02.2018
15:00:38
а как ты хотел иначе)

Daniel
16.02.2018
15:01:11
иначе - это возможность объявить переменную/параметр иммутабельными

Roman
16.02.2018
15:01:28
а как ты хотел иначе)
я же пояснил... в C++ например есть const, который не скомпилит мутации констант, и мне было интересно нет ли подобного в Go

Alexander
16.02.2018
15:01:30

Daniel
16.02.2018
15:01:50
не в go 1? будем надеяться

Alexander
16.02.2018
15:02:00
возможно

Roman
16.02.2018
15:02:15
я тоже надеюсь что в Go 2 с этим разберутся, ибо ну низя так, ну низя)))

Alexander
16.02.2018
15:02:24
но врятли